Tips to improve a student's confidence before a math exam
Chat along with your classmates
Knowing how your classmates do may help you in many ways. Simply talking about that newly learned basic fraction concept or that right triangle question with another 6th grade math student would help knowing.
Ask other students when you feel confused. When you are puzzled by an easy algebra equation or even an inequality with absolute value, asking other math students can assist you understand. Learning from your classmates is the better way, since adult explanations tend to be complex and, sometimes, superfluous.

Actively asking your queries can help reduce your inner anxiety. Simply understanding that other 6th grade math students near you love your learning really helps to inspire you and boosts your math confidence. No longer in case you believe math is really a dry and lonesome subject.

Start a habit of completing all homework assignments and checking them
There is an saying that this effort you devote equals the volume of reward you obtain out. Middle school math follows exactly the same concept. 6th grade math students should allot time at home to apply homework problems.
Early on in elementary school, there might 't be math homework for majority of the week. But, middle school math covers a broader scope of knowledge to ensure that middle school math teachers assign more homework problems.

6th grade math students should find a habit of putting away some time everyday to complete math homework. At first, the increasing number of math homework problems may appear daunting.
I remember just how much I had protested for playtime in doing my early middle school years... My father and mother would listen to me but explain precisely how important completing my math homework is.
Missing a couple of days might not be an issue, however it hurts in the long run. If you do not build a proper doing-math-homework time, then, almost certainly than not, you won't be capable to atone for or understand new math materials.
Seeing other 6th grade math students succeed when you fall behind depletes your math confidence.
Through continuous practice of people math homework problems, you'll solve similar math problems more quickly. Speed matters most on receiving a high score on your math test. Prepare early for math tests. Study small chunks of math materials/notes every day.
Studying necessitates the proper distribution of labor. No one can learn and understand everything in a matter of minutes. Simply put, I have never met a good middle school math student who crams with an exam. Cramming can be an ineffective study technique. Middle school math students who cram for a math test cannot commit the main algebra equations or geometry formulas inside their memory.
Ineffective memorization returns to haunt the scholars at a later date. They will have trouble recalling what they've got learned on cumulative math exams or perhaps higher-level math courses. Persistent cramming can boost the math students' stress and anxiety. Not willing to switch their studying techniques, these middle school math students feel more pressured in studying and much less confident to do well.
